First things first, let’s talk about the importance of saving. It’s not just about putting money aside; it's about creating a habit that gets you closer to your goal. Start by setting a monthly savings goal. It could be as simple as putting away a small amount each week. You’d be surprised how quickly those little contributions can add up! Every dollar saved is a step closer to your dream home.
Next, consider creating a budget. A budget helps you understand where your money is going and allows you to identify areas where you can save more. Look at your monthly expenses and see where you can cut back. Maybe it’s dining out less often or skipping that daily coffee run. These small changes can free up extra cash that can go straight into your savings account.
Another great strategy is to open a dedicated savings account just for your future home. This way, you’ll have a clear goal in mind. When you see that account grow, it can motivate you to keep saving. Plus, it’s less tempting to dip into that fund for everyday purchases since it’s set aside specifically for your home.
Don’t forget about the power of extra income! If you have a skill or hobby you love, think about turning it into a side gig. Whether it’s freelancing, tutoring, or selling handmade items online, extra money can significantly boost your savings. Remember, every little bit counts when you’re working toward your dream.
Also, look into local programs designed to help first-time homebuyers. Many communities offer grants or assistance for those looking to buy their first home. These resources can provide the support you need to overcome financial hurdles, making homeownership more attainable than you might think.
You might also want to consider getting creative with your living situation. Could you stay with family or roommates while you save? This arrangement could allow you to save a larger portion of your income, especially if housing costs are lower. It’s a temporary change that could lead to long-term gains!
Staying motivated is key. Surround yourself with positivity and reminders of your goal. Create a vision board with images of your dream home or even the neighborhood where you want to live. Visualizing your future can keep you focused and inspired.
